We are seeking an experienced Project Manager to join a leading groundworks and civil engineering contractor on a major groundworks and reinforced concrete (RC) frame project based in Walton-on-Thames. This is a fantastic opportunity to lead the delivery of a large-scale project, overseeing the full groundworks and RC frame package from inception through to completion.
The Role
As Project Manager, you will take full responsibility for the successful delivery of the project, ensuring works are completed safely, on programme,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Managing the day-to-day delivery of the groundworks and RC frame package
- Leading site teams, subcontractors, and suppliers
- Ensuring works are delivered in line with programme and budget
- Monitoring health & safety and ensuring full compliance
- Liaising with clients, consultants, and senior management
- Managing quality assurance and site reporting
- Identifying and resolving project risks and site issues
- Driving productivity and maintaining high construction standards
Requirements
- Proven experience managing groundworks and RC frame projects
- Strong background working for a groundworks or civil engineering contractor
- Excellent organisational and leadership skills
- Commercial awareness with the ability to manage project programmes and costs
- SMSTS, CSCS and First Aid qualifications
- Full UK Driving Licence

Some tips for your application 🫡
Showcase Your Relevant Experience:In the construction industry, it's essential to highlight any hands-on experience you have. Whether it’s past projects you've worked on or specific roles you've held, make sure your CV emphasises your practical skills and contributions to construction sites.
Include Certifications and Qualifications:Don’t forget to list any certifications relevant to construction, like CSCS cards or other safety qualifications. These can really set you apart from other candidates and show that you’re serious about health and safety on-site.
Tailor Your Cover Letter to Construction:When writing your cover letter for a construction role, focus on your problem-solving capabilities and teamwork. Construction relies heavily on collaboration, so mention how you’ve worked successfully with others to complete projects on time and within budget.
Adapt Your CV Format to the Field:Ensure your CV is clear and easy to read, with sections dedicated to skills such as project management, technical abilities, and site supervision. Construction roles often require a blend of technical know-how and soft skills, so make sure both are highlighted effectively.
